firm placement

[/fɜːrm ˈpleɪsmənt/]
nounpl: firm placements
colocação firme
1. A financial transaction in which a company or underwriter agrees to purchase and distribute securities directly to investors, guaranteeing the full amount of the offering will be sold
The investment bank arranged a firm placement of 5 million shares at $25 per share.
O banco de investimento organizou uma colocação firme de 5 milhões de ações a $25 por ação.
2. In recruitment, the guaranteed placement of a candidate in a job position with commitment from both employer and employee
The recruitment agency secured a firm placement for the candidate with a three-year contract.
A agência de recrutamento garantiu uma colocação firme para o candidato com um contrato de três anos.
